📊 Technical specifications

Parameter Value
Models TD-80-110-PRO-XX / TD-80-110-PRO-XXB
Gear ratio 51, 81, 101, 121, 161
Maximum start-stop torque (Nm) 121 / 169 / 194 / 207 / 217 (depending on conversion)
Max. permissible torque at average load (Nm) 68.5 / 107 / 133 / 133 / 133 (depending on conversion)
Rated torque at 2000 rpm (Nm) 48 / 78 / 84 / 84 / 84 (depending on the conversion)
Peak output speed (RPM) 65 / 43 / 36 / 30 / 22 (according to conversion)
Rated speed (RPM) 54 / 35 / 27 / 23 / 17 (according to conversion)
Motor power (W) 750
Supply voltage (V) 24-48
Max. continuous current (A) 10.4
Rated current (A) 9
Encoder resolution (Bit) 17
Clearance (arcsec) 20 / 20 / 10 / 10 / 10 (according to conversion)
Communication bus CAN
Length (mm) TD-80-110-PRO-XX: 82.4±0.5
TD-80-110-PRO-XXB: 102.7±0.5
Through hole (mm) 27
Torque constant (Nm/A) 0.143
Resistance (Ω) 0.13
Inductance (mH) 0.25
Number of pole pairs 8
Inertia (g *cm2) TD-80-110-PRO-XX: 1255
TD-80-110-PRO-XXB: 1484

What is a hollow joint actuator and why is it better?
The hollow articulated actuator is an integrated module that combines a motor, reducer, encoder and controller. Its hollow design allows the wiring to be routed directly through the center, simplifying assembly and maintenance. Its main benefits are space and weight savings and significantly accelerating the development of robotic systems.

What are the power and communication options?
The actuator is compatible with a supply voltage in the range of 24-48 V. It uses the industrial CAN bus for communication, which ensures reliable and fast data exchange.
Can the actuator be adapted to different speed and torque requirements?
Yes, the module is available with several gear ratios (51, 81, 101, 121, 161), which allows you to flexibly adjust the output speed and torque according to the specific needs of the application.
